Implement C++17 P0025 clamp.

2016-07-15  Edward Smith-Rowland  <3dw4rd@verizon.net>

	Implement C++17 P0025 clamp.
	* include/bits/algorithmfwd.h: Declare clamp overloads.
	* include/bits/stl_algo.h: Implement clamp.  Feature __cpp_lib_clamp.
	* testsuite/25_algorithms/clamp/1.cc: New test.
	* testsuite/25_algorithms/clamp/2.cc: New test.
	* testsuite/25_algorithms/clamp/constexpr.cc: New test.
	* testsuite/25_algorithms/clamp/requirements/explicit_instantiation/
	1.cc: New test.
	* testsuite/25_algorithms/clamp/requirements/explicit_instantiation/
	pod.cc: New test.

#if __cplusplus > 201402L
#define __cpp_lib_clamp 201603
/**
* @brief Returns the value clamped between lo and hi.
* @ingroup sorting_algorithms
* @param __val A value of arbitrary type.
* @param __lo A lower limit of arbitrary type.
* @param __hi An upper limit of arbitrary type.
* @return max(__val, __lo) if __val < __hi or min(__val, __hi) otherwise.
*/
template<typename _Tp>
constexpr const _Tp&
clamp(const _Tp& __val, const _Tp& __lo, const _Tp& __hi)
{
__glibcxx_assert(!(__hi < __lo));
return (__val < __lo) ? __lo : (__hi < __val) ? __hi : __val;
}
/**
* @brief Returns the value clamped between lo and hi.
* @ingroup sorting_algorithms
* @param __val A value of arbitrary type.
* @param __lo A lower limit of arbitrary type.
* @param __hi An upper limit of arbitrary type.
* @param __comp A comparison functor.
* @return max(__val, __lo, __comp) if __comp(__val, __hi)
* or min(__val, __hi, __comp) otherwise.
*/
template<typename _Tp, typename _Compare>
constexpr const _Tp&
clamp(const _Tp& __val, const _Tp& __lo, const _Tp& __hi, _Compare __comp)
{
__glibcxx_assert(!__comp(__hi, __lo));
return __comp(__val, __lo) ? __lo : __comp(__hi, __val) ? __hi : __val;
}
#endif // C++17

#include <algorithm>
#include <functional>
#include <testsuite_hooks.h>
void test01()
{
bool test __attribute__((unused)) = true;
const int x = std::clamp(1, 2, 4);
const int y = std::clamp(3, 2, 4);
const int z = std::clamp(5, 2, 4);
VERIFY( x == 2 );
VERIFY( y == 3 );
VERIFY( z == 4 );
const int xc = std::clamp(1, 2, 4, std::greater<int>());
const int yc = std::clamp(3, 2, 4, std::greater<int>());
const int zc = std::clamp(5, 2, 4, std::greater<int>());
VERIFY( xc == 4 );
VERIFY( yc == 2 );
VERIFY( zc == 2 );
}
int
main()
{
test01();
return 0;
}
